Step into a world of whimsy and wonder with "The Wind in the Willows," a timeless classic that has enchanted readers for generations. Join the beloved characters Mole, Ratty, Badger, and the impulsive Toad as they embark on exhilarating adventures through the enchanting English countryside. This beautifully restored edition, republished by Alpha Editions after decades of being out of print, is not just a reprint; it s a collector's item and a cultural treasure, meticulously crafted for today s and future generations. At its heart, this tale celebrates the themes of friendship, nature, and the joy of exploration. Kenneth Grahame s whimsical storytelling invites readers of all ages to immerse themselves in a world where animals converse, the beauty of the natural world is celebrated, and the bonds of camaraderie shine brightly.
